Federal (USV)

Sergeant

John W. Eccles

Home State: Delaware

Branch of Service: Infantry

Unit: 1st Delaware Infantry

Before Antietam

He was in Company F.

On the Campaign

He was wounded in action on 17 September 1862.

The rest of the War

Promoted to First Lieutenant, Company F, 26 December 1862. To Company I, January 1863. Captured at Chancellorsville, VA on 5 May 1863. Resigned 15 September 1864.
